Well ATM actually means asynchronous transfer mode and may be described as a traditional cell centered switching technique which specifically makes the use of asynchronous time division multiplexing which allows transforming unique data into definite sized cells or cell relay and gives specific data link layer support which especially run on OSI Layer 1 physical links. Oftentimes individuals mistake it with packet switched networks such as the Internet Protocol or Ethernet where differing sized small-scale packets are utilized for data exchange.
Asynchronous transfer mode or ATM typically offers elements of two forms of networking. This suggests that it can be employed in each of circuit switched as well as packet switched networking. This allows it to act as the best solution to a wide variety of data transfer. It is also very suitable for high throughput media transport. The design that is mainly utilized in this specific mode of data transfer is mainly connection oriented, therefore easily linking both end points with virtual circuit prior to the data starting to transfer.
Asynchronous transfer mode solutions will readily be employed for mainly LAN and WAN connections. ATM additionally has a few alternative distinctive capabilities that are mentioned in brief as listed here:
ATM has the possibility of furnishing a data transfer rate of as much as 2.5 GBps that effortlessly aids high bandwidth geographically dispersed applications. This is primarily useful for video-on-demand methods or video conferencing which are typically based on the latest distributed software. It also helps entry to remote databases including multimedia data.
Asynchronous transfer mode employs the basic strategies to switch between individual integrated switching mechanisms. As a result, it is particularly suitable for the distributed software which usually generate constant bit rate or CBR traffic. This is also useful for variable bit rate or VBR.
